Our client, a leading insurance organisation, have an exciting role for a Lead Software Engineer with Guidewire experience to join their team on a permanent basis. Are you a forward-thinking engineering leader with a passion for driving innovation, mentoring high-performing teams, and shaping technical direction? Then please get in touch!

Role responsibilities:

  • Set technical direction and effectively influence across multiple teams to improve the overall quality of engineering practices and skill sets.
  • Align work with business and engineering priorities to realize meaningful impact.
  • Build, maintain, and utilize partnerships ensuring the best use of overall resources.
  • Oversee complex analysis, advanced level design, development, analysis, configuration, testing, debugging, and troubleshooting for impactful and high-visibility tasks.
  • Apply knowledge of current industry trends and techniques to formulate solutions for software engineering problems.
  • Lead a team by providing consistent performance and technical feedback, coaching, and mentorship to foster a team environment and ensure the team's work complies with standards, processes, and protocols.
  • Extensive programming/development experience plus strong prior technical leadership experience.
